= DirectiveRecord CHANGELOG == Version 0.1.28 (August 13, 2015) * Corrected handling HAVING statements for “virtual columns” defined in the GROUP BY == Version 0.1.27 (July 9, 2015) * Including extra join conditions == Version 0.1.26 (June 9, 2015) * Fixed error when optimizing a query containing an ordered calculated column == Version 0.1.25 (May 20, 2015) * Not assuming that an ActiveRelation where value contains a table alias to a corresponding association == Version 0.1.24 (April 20, 2015) * Properly getting BigQuery dataset from options == Version 0.1.23 (April 9, 2015) * Extracted ActiveRecord::Relation#count override to separate (non-auto-required) source file == Version 0.1.22 (April 8, 2015) * Corrected deriving qry_options from habtm associations == Version 0.1.21 (April 3, 2015) * Storing original sql alias of a calculated column when numerizing aliases * Updating SELECT statement when dealing with auto-aggregated field as a HAVING statement * Corrected having multiple HAVING statements within a BigQuery query == Version 0.1.20 (April 3, 2015) * Improved HAVING statement detection == Version 0.1.19 (March 25, 2015) * Corrected normalize_group_by! when dealing with numerized calculations == Version 0.1.18 (March 18, 2015) * Being able to “flatten” a subselect (in order to aggregate a subselect within a subselect) == Version 0.1.17 (March 13, 2015) * Corrected normalize_subselect! == Version 0.1.16 (March 12, 2015) * Made ActiveRecord::Relation#count(:all) override more strict: only overrule behavior when having detected a possible path in the query options == Version 0.1.15 (March 10, 2015) * Being able to include / exclude subselect options * Being able to join with a subselect * Also auto-applying aggregate method for paths within conditions == Version 0.1.14 (March 9, 2015) * Corrected normalize_select! == Version 0.1.13 (March 9, 2015) * Separating SELECT statement in lines when containing more than three columns * Supporting subselects == Version 0.1.12 (March 8, 2015) * Being able to specify calculated :group_by option * Not adding ORDER BY statement automatically == Version 0.1.11 (March 6, 2015) * Counting ‘DISTINCT id’ instead of ‘*’ in ActiveRecord::Relation#count(:all) override * Leaving sub selects alone == Version 0.1.10 (March 5, 2015) * Overridden ActiveRecord::Relation#count(:all) to hook in DirectiveRecord query mechanism * Dropped ActiveRecord::Relation#size override == Version 0.1.9 (March 4, 2015) * Overridden ActiveRecord::Relation#size to hook in DirectiveRecord query mechanism == Version 0.1.8 (February 25, 2015) * Corrected auto-applying MAX(..) aggregate function within BigQuery SELECT statements == Version 0.1.7 (February 20, 2015) * Improved BigQuery FROM statement (using TABLE_DATE_RANGE) == Version 0.1.6 (February 11, 2015) * Improved BigQuery SELECT statement correction concerning the group by statement == Version 0.1.5 (February 11, 2015) * Dropped :group_by => :all option * Locked Arel gem dependency to “< 6.0.0” == Version 0.1.4 (January 22, 2015) * Improved partitioning conditions to WHERE or HAVING which fixes conditions with non-aggregate functions (e.g. LOWER) == Version 0.1.3 (January 21, 2015) * Added trend query support == Version 0.1.2 (January 21, 2015) * Downgraded ActiveRecord gem dependency to >= 3.2.13 * Being able to specify the connection to query with * Ensuring option values to be arrays * Not making the path delimiter obligated (which implies denormalized data) * Added BigQuery support (denormalized data)! ^^ == Version 0.1.1 (January 19, 2015) * Optimizing query when passing :optimize => true and having paths within the select statement * Dropped MonetDB support == Version 0.1.0 (December 1, 2014) * Initial release